Output 59e834cdf906d2377d518fd569b36796b8fe9930e17e2718fdb3c30a3b104b9e:0

value
6362778
script pubkey
OP_0 OP_PUSHBYTES_20 425ed3b2cbd32fcd5ec4e008c98b8ab623c6544e
address
bc1qgf0d8vkt6vhu6hkyuqyvnzu2kc3uv4zwh3j447
transaction
59e834cdf906d2377d518fd569b36796b8fe9930e17e2718fdb3c30a3b104b9e
spent
true